Georgia, Alabama, Notre Dame and Clemson held their spots in the top four of the College Football Playoff rankings, and unbeaten Miami moved up three spots to No. 7 before its showdown with the Fighting Irish. With three games matching teams in the selection committee’s top 10, the College Football Playoff race could become a lot clearer on Saturday.
